    “Staff and rod” are a Biblical reference to shepherding equipment and symbols of leadership, rest, protection, and love. As good an explanation as any.

    “J W Miller” might be a reference to a 19th Century preacher, William Miller, who popularized the whole “calculating the Second Coming of Jesus Christ” doomsday thing, in later religious movements and doomsday prophecies. But I can’t find anything about having a “J” as part of his name.

    Someone thought that Miller was also a reference to a boat building company, but this is the only one that came up on a google. I have no idea how popular the Miller boats are or were. But again, no “J” in the name here.

    The boat might only be there to work in the “Rod == fishing rod” angle.

    “J W Miller” might just be some random guy stuck in a biblical reference.
